Kawerau A6 Scholarship

Closing date
Varies
Value
One tertiary scholarship is available to the value of $2000
Subjects
  • Business
  • Science & Primary Industries
Categories
  • Ethnicity

Background

Toitū Kaupapa Māori Mātauranga - Māori Education Trust offers scholarships for secondary, undergraduate and postgraduate studies to Māori secondary school and tertiary students from Kawaerau who meet the respective scholarship criteria.

Eligibility

Applicants must be a beneficial owner or descendant in the Kawerau A6 block. If you are unsure whether you are eligible, please email the Trust.

Applicants must be undertaking a recognised full-time tertiary degree in the fields of science, forestry, business or environment at a recognised tertiary institution in New Zealand. You must be at least in your second year of study.

How to apply

Applicants must provide a covering letter outlining their chosen career path, their need for the scholarship, and describe ways in which they can assist the Trust.
